Inspiration

This project was inspired by the idea of making travel planning easier and more interactive through an AI-powered system. Instead of manually searching for travel packages, users can get personalized recommendations and complete trip details in one place, including itinerary, pricing, and payment options.

What it does

Vero Travel Agents helps users discover and book travel packages through an AI-assisted interface. Users can explore recommended trips, view detailed itineraries, and make payments using integrated methods such as QRIS or virtual accounts. Each selected package provides complete information to help users make quick and informed decisions.

How we built it

We built the system using a combination of a frontend dashboard and backend services. The frontend displays travel packages in a card-based UI, while the backend handles AI recommendations, package data, and payment flow integration. We also structured the system to support future scaling with APIs and modular services.

Challenges we ran into

One of the main challenges was designing a smooth flow between AI recommendations, package selection, and payment processing. Ensuring that data remains consistent across the system while keeping the user experience simple required several iterations. Integrating external payment systems also needed careful handling of callbacks and validation.

Accomplishments that we're proud of

We successfully created a working prototype where users can interact with AI recommendations and proceed directly to payment. The system is able to present structured travel packages with clear itineraries, making the booking experience more intuitive and efficient.

What we learned

We learned how important system design is when combining AI with real-world services like payments and booking systems. We also gained experience in handling API integration, data flow management, and building user-friendly interfaces that simplify complex processes.

What's next for Vero Travel Agents

Next, we plan to improve the AI recommendation engine to make it more personalized based on user preferences and history. We also aim to add more travel partners, enhance the UI/UX, and expand payment options while improving system scalability and performance.

Built With

  • go
  • next
  • openclaw
Share this project:

Updates